Semi-Supervised Learning with Generative Adversarial Networks for Pathological Speech Classification

Abstract: One application of deep learning in medical applications is the use of deep neural networks to classify human speech as healthy or pathological. In such applications, the audio signal is transformed into a spectrogram that captures its time-varying content and the latter "images" are fed into a classifier for classification. A challenge in applying this approach is the shortage of suitable speech data for training purposes.
